What is a possible first step to eliminate a variable in the following system? 7x - 9y = 2 3x - 6y = -4 Question 3 options: 1) Multiply the first equation by 2 and the second equation by -3. 2) Multiply the first equation by -3 and the second equation by -2. 3) Multiply the first equation by 7 and the second equation by 3. 4) Multiply the first equation by -2 and the second equation by 4.

OpenStudy (anonymous):

The best way to solve this question is to just try out each answer. When you work out 2 3 and 4, nothing significant happens. but when you work out number 1: 2 * (7x - 9y = 2) = 14x - 18y = 4 -3 *(3x - 6y = -4) = -9x +18y = 12 what the problem wants you to notice is that the "-18y" and "18y" cancel out, so the answer is 1 I can help you solve the equation through for x and y if you need to do that as well
